The Science Behind the Requirements: Why Temperature and Light Matter

Luxbio.net formulations often incorporate potent ingredients like stabilized vitamins (such as L-Ascorbic Acid), peptides, retinoids, and delicate plant extracts. These compounds are biologically active, meaning they can degrade when exposed to environmental stressors. Think of it like a fine wine or fresh fruit; heat and light are the primary enemies.

Heat accelerates chemical reactions. When a serum or cream is stored above the recommended temperature range, the molecules within become more energetic. This increased energy can break down active ingredients, rendering them less effective or even causing them to form new, potentially irritating compounds. For instance, Vitamin C can oxidize, turning from a clear or light yellow liquid to a dark orange or brown, signaling a significant loss of potency. Data from cosmetic stability studies show that for every 10°C increase in storage temperature, the rate of chemical degradation can double or even triple, drastically shortening a product’s useful life.

Light, particularly direct sunlight, acts as a catalyst for degradation. Ultraviolet (UV) rays possess enough energy to break chemical bonds. This process, known as photodegradation, can alter the color, texture, and scent of a product. Oils and butters can become rancid, and antioxidants can be depleted before they even touch your skin. This is why Luxbio.net products are typically housed in opaque or dark-tinted bottles and airless pumps—packaging designed specifically to act as a first line of defense against light and air exposure.

A Detailed Guide to Optimal Storage Conditions by Product Type

While the general rule of “cool and dark” applies universally, some product categories have more nuanced needs. The following table outlines specific considerations for different formulations you might have in your routine.

Product TypeIdeal Temperature RangeKey Sensitive IngredientsCritical Storage Tips
Serums & Concentrates15°C – 22°C (59°F – 72°F)Vitamin C, Retinol, Peptides, AHAs/BHAsThese are the most sensitive. Store in the original packaging, away from windows. Consider a dedicated skincare fridge if your bathroom regularly exceeds 25°C (77°F).
Creams & Moisturizers15°C – 25°C (59°F – 77°F)Ceramides, Hyaluronic Acid, Plant OilsEnsure the lid is tightly sealed after each use to prevent oxidation of oils and contamination. Avoid dipping wet fingers into the jar.
Oils & Elixirs18°C – 24°C (64°F – 75°F)Jojoba Oil, Rosehip Seed Oil, Marula OilHighly susceptible to light and heat-induced rancidity. The dark glass bottle is crucial; never transfer to a clear container.
Masks & Treatments15°C – 25°C (59°F – 77°F)Clays, Enzymes, CharcoalKeep tubes sealed and jars airtight to prevent the product from drying out and losing its efficacy.

Common Storage Mistakes and How to Avoid Them

Even with the best intentions, it’s easy to fall into habits that can compromise your products. The bathroom cabinet, a popular storage spot, is often the worst place for them. The humidity from showers and baths creates a warm, moist environment that is a breeding ground for bacteria and can degrade product preservatives. The temperature can also fluctuate wildly throughout the day. Similarly, storing products on a sunny windowsill might look aesthetically pleasing, but it’s a surefire way to ruin them quickly.

Another common error is transferring products to different containers. Decanting a serum into a clear dropper bottle for travel might seem convenient, but you’re removing its protective, light-blocking packaging. If you need to travel, it’s better to take the original, smaller-sized container or ensure any travel container is opaque and airtight. Always check the Period After Opening (PAO) symbol on the packaging—the open jar icon with a number like “6M” or “12M”—which indicates how many months the product remains stable after first use.

The Role of Packaging in Product Preservation

Luxbio.net invests significantly in packaging that is as functional as it is elegant. This isn’t just about branding; it’s a critical component of the product’s stability. Airless pump bottles are a prime example. They prevent air from entering the chamber, protecting the formula from oxidation. This is vital for antioxidants like Vitamin E and Ferulic Acid. Opaque or amber glass bottles filter out harmful UV light, while dark-colored plastic jars serve a similar purpose for thicker creams.

It’s important to work with this packaging, not against it. Always replace caps and lids immediately after use. Don’t leave a pump dispenser depressed; release it to allow the mechanism to retract and seal. If a product comes with a secondary seal or cap, like an inner foil or a dust cover, it’s there for a reason—to maintain integrity during shipping and storage. By understanding and respecting the design of the packaging, you become an active partner in preserving the product’s quality from the moment you open it until the last drop.

Practical Solutions for Different Living Situations

Not everyone lives in a climate-controlled environment. If you reside in a region with hot summers or a humid climate, you need to be more proactive. A small, dedicated skincare fridge is an excellent investment, especially for your most potent serums and vitamin C formulations. These mini-fridges maintain a consistent, cool temperature around 10°C to 15°C (50°F to 59°F), which is perfect for slowing degradation. Just be cautious of standard kitchen refrigerators, as they are often too cold and can cause the emulsifiers in creams and lotions to break down, leading to changes in texture.

For those without extra space for an appliance, the best alternative is to identify the coolest, darkest, and driest spot in your home. This is often a bedroom closet, a drawer in a room that doesn’t get much sun, or a cabinet far away from radiators or kitchen appliances. The goal is consistency. A stable 22°C (72°F) in a drawer is far better than a temperature that swings from 18°C to 28°C (64°F to 82°F) on a bathroom counter.
